Please Sign This Petition To Advocate Against Apple’s Decision To Disable Progressive Web Apps On IOS

Please sign this petition to advocate against apple’s decision to disable Progressive Web Apps on iOS in the EU.

Open Letter to Tim Cook: Sabotaging Web Apps Is Indefensible
letter.open-web-advocacy.org
Open Letter to Tim Cook: Sabotaging Web Apps Is Indefensible

For context, Apple has recently been forced to obey EU regulations and decided to be maliciously compliant in doing so. They argue that they cannot support both multiple browsers and progressive web apps for safety reasons because there is no way to know that those other browsers will treat permissions in the same safe way safari does, breaking the trust and safety of the web. They also mention that in order to have safe PWAs they would have to introduce “an entirely new integration architecture” which they noted their team wouldn’t make the investment into given that so few people use PWAs currently and because apparently Apple doesn’t have enough developers to build the “integration architecture” that would be required.

Most people don’t use PWA’s because Apple hasn’t even supported push notifications on PWAs at up until about a year ago while android supported notifications for almost a decade, since 2015. And still the web push notification support is largely incomplete — not implementing several functions within the Push API specification.

Please take the time to sign the above petition if you appreciate having an open, free, cross platform, and largely unmoderated app distribution channel. You can read more about Apple’s plan for the EU here: https://www.apple.com/newsroom/2024/01/apple-announces-changes-to-ios-safari-and-the-app-store-in-the-european-union/

And here is the direct statement from the Apple article linked above addressing Progressive Web Apps:

The iOS system has traditionally provided support for Home Screen web apps by building directly on WebKit and its security architecture. That integration means Home Screen web apps are managed to align with the security and privacy model for native apps on iOS, including isolation of storage and enforcement of system prompts to access privacy impacting capabilities on a per-site basis.

Without this type of isolation and enforcement, malicious web apps could read data from other web apps and recapture their permissions to gain access to a user’s camera, microphone or location without a user’s consent. Browsers also could install web apps on the system without a user’s awareness and consent. Addressing the complex security and privacy concerns associated with web apps using alternative browser engines would require building an entirely new integration architecture that does not currently exist in iOS and was not practical to undertake given the other demands of the DMA and the very low user adoption of Home Screen web apps. And so, to comply with the DMA’s requirements, we had to remove the Home Screen web apps feature in the EU.

More Posts from Zephiris and Others

8 months ago
A Wall Of Motherboards ,,,, She's So Beautiful

a wall of motherboards ,,,, she's so beautiful


Tags
11 months ago

re: that post staff has always been awful to trans women but i’ve been here about over a decade and i’ve never seen this many trans women get banned in such a short period of time. half the posts i see by trans women talking about transmisogyny have deactivated URLs. the banning has been ramped up to an insane fucking degree. stop silencing my sisters

1 year ago
Edward Lutczyn (1975)

Edward Lutczyn (1975)

1 year ago
Might As Well Post This Here

Might as well post this here


Tags
7 months ago

I just wanna feel soft fingers and sharp nails below my chin, drawing my attention up to a beautiful fem and then watch as they lean in, meanwhile my vision thins; fireworks ignite within.

My hair tangling around their touch, I’m totally undone. They pull away, my heart aches as I know I must wait. I feel a soft exhale of warmth before they pull me in again, my brain oozing away as I know I’m theirs for the rest of today. I’m so so lucky to have such a lovely fae~


Tags
1 year ago
@gaugevectormoron This Was Just Too Good To Leave In The Tags. Also Yay It Turns Out I’m Not Alone

@gaugevectormoron this was just too good to leave in the tags. Also yay it turns out I’m not alone in this specific oddity of mine :D

I have a question: has anyone else tried using their boobs’ nipples to scroll on a touchscreen or is this an insane person activity I have just attempted?

I tried to google it but it’s a pretty unsearchable query.

11 months ago

"boys will be boys" is not true. boys will be girls

11 months ago

Why don't you take Spiro anymore? (You mentioned this in a recent post)

My T is sufficiently suppressed without it. Estrogen and Testosterone inhibit each other through indirect pathways- both signal the hypothalamus and pituitary, which in turn signal the testes/ovaries to produce more or less of their hormone. Unfortunately, T is a more potent suppressor of E than vice versa, so a blocker is needed to drop T levels at first (usually), which then lets E get high. Once E is high enough, then it can suppress T production on its own. For me specifically, I've never had a problem suppressing T, especially later into HRT when my E was getting somewhat higher. Even after quitting spiro, my T has never gotten above 20 ng/dL, and is mostly around 15 ng/dL, which is on the low side of normal even for cis women. AA in general are theoretically unnecessary once E is high enough to suppress T on their own, but this varies strongly dependent on the individual hormone metabolism from person to person. Fun fact, this is also why masculinizing hormone therapy is way simpler than feminizing hormone therapy- T is potent enough to inhibit E right off the bat without extra help.

Personal consideration to add here: I'm quickly learning that I'm a rapid metabolizer, along with about 20-30% of the human population. Essentially this means that most medication has shorter effect periods on me, and I believe it also has had an effect on how effectively my T got suppressed. My T levels were low almost immediately when I started HRT, and I started with spiro. But, the price I had to pay is that its taken forever for my E to go up. With that in mind, I realized that for me specifically, I didn't have to worry about my T going back up if my E wasn't high enough yet.

The above are about why I felt spiro was unnecessary, but why not take it just in case? Simple- side effects. I was having very noticeable diuretic side effects to the point where it interfered with my usual routines, so I tried to quit as soon as I could. Once I quit, a brain fog that I didn't even notice was there, lifted. I was having a lot of issues that I now realize were due to low sodium- my energetics were fucked, my vision was getting hazy when I stood up, and my heart pounded in situations it didn't need to. When I quit spiro, these stopped almost immediately, and I realized that these were side effects that I hadn't even registered as side effects.

These were considerations I made based on my own personal situation, but hopefully it helps. I haven't been on an AA since February or so. I actually just got a levels test back (spreadsheet update pending) and it confirms that my T has been within cis female ranges since early October, and on the low side of cis female ranges since early November.

In my personal opinion, AAs should be used more conservatively than it currently is, but are still necessary for HRT. My ideal HRT based on papers I've seen, personal experience, and conversations with my provider is essentially: brief period of E monotherapy-> E+AA until T is suppressed and E levels are high -> E monotherapy -> additional considerations (like prog). This is not coming from a medical perspective, though, just an anecdotal one.


Tags
11 months ago

they should let me enter a server room i would lose my fucking marbles

They Should Let Me Enter A Server Room I Would Lose My Fucking Marbles
They Should Let Me Enter A Server Room I Would Lose My Fucking Marbles
They Should Let Me Enter A Server Room I Would Lose My Fucking Marbles
They Should Let Me Enter A Server Room I Would Lose My Fucking Marbles
They Should Let Me Enter A Server Room I Would Lose My Fucking Marbles

pleeeeeeaaaaaaasse pretty please let me in2 your server rooms i promise i wont fall in love with the machinery pleasepleasepleaaaaaase <-LYING


Tags
Loading...
End of content
No more pages to load
zephiris - another transfem programmer
another transfem programmer

20, They/ThemYes I have the socks and yes I often program in rust while wearing them. My main website: https://zephiris.me

132 posts

Explore Tumblr Blog
Search Through Tumblr Tags